The Magic Flute
20 August 2011Prinz Tamino is rescued from a monster by the three ladies of the Queen of the Night. In return, the Queen calls on Tamino to free her captured daughter Pamina. Tamino sets off, accompanied by the charming but timid birdcatcher, Papageno. He gradually realises that evil is not where he first assumed it to be.
Mozart´s late stage work is a wise fairytale opera and world theatre at the same time. The brilliant combination of tragic opera, magic play and popular theatre breaks the constraints of any particular genre. The Magic Flute, in all sorts of different versions and stagings, has been captivating audiences young and old for over 200 years.
